



Introduction
The Yokogawa NFAP135-S00 Pulse Input Module is a high-speed industrial signal processing unit designed for STARDOM FCN/FCJ distributed control systems (DCS). It is used to acquire and process pulse signals from field devices such as flow meters, energy meters, counters, tachometers, and encoders, converting them into reliable digital data for automation and monitoring systems.
Built for precision and robustness, this module supports multiple input types and is optimized for stable operation in harsh industrial environments. Its design emphasizes high-speed counting, signal stability, and electrical isolation, making it suitable for continuous process industries and energy applications.
Technical Specifications
| Parameter | Specification |
|---|
| Model | NFAP135-S00 |
| Manufacturer | Yokogawa |
| Type | Pulse Input Module |
| Input Channels | 8 channels (individually isolated) |
| Input Frequency Range | 0 to 10 kHz (0.1 Hz in advanced applications) |
| Input Signals | Contact ON/OFF, voltage pulse, current pulse |
| Minimum Pulse Width | 40 μs |
| Data Refresh Cycle | 2 ms – 10 ms depending on mode |
| Signal Types Supported | 2-wire / 3-wire pulse input |
| Pull-up Resistance | 68 kΩ (12 V / 24 V DC) |
| Shunt Resistance | OFF / 200 Ω / 500 Ω / 1000 Ω selectable |
| Isolation Voltage | 500 V AC (input-to-system & channel-to-channel) |
| Transmitter Supply | 12 V DC or 24 V DC selectable |
| Power Consumption | 300 mA (5 V DC), 400 mA (24 V DC) |
| Input Filtering | Chattering noise suppression selectable |
| Operating Temperature | -20°C to +70°C |
| Storage Temperature | -40°C to +85°C |
| Weight | ~0.3–0.5 kg |
| Mounting Type | FCN/FCJ rack system module |
Applications
The NFAP135-S00 is widely used in industrial automation systems where accurate pulse measurement is essential.
Typical applications include:
-
Flow measurement systems (water, oil, gas)
-
Energy metering and power monitoring
-
Turbine and rotational speed measurement
-
Production counting and batch control systems
-
Compressor and pump performance monitoring
-
SCADA-based process automation
-
Renewable energy monitoring systems
-
Industrial instrumentation and telemetry systems
Its ability to handle high-speed pulse signals makes it especially valuable in energy and process industries.
